Exfoliation is the process of removing dead skin cells from the surface of the skin, which can help to prevent ingrown hairs by allowing the hair to grow freely. When dead skin cells accumulate on the skin's surface, they can trap hair follicles and cause them to grow inwards, leading to painful ingrown hairs. By exfoliating before waxing, you can ensure that the wax adheres better to the hair shaft and not to dead skin cells, resulting in a more effective hair removal process. Additionally, exfoliating after waxing helps to prevent ingrown hairs from forming as new hairs begin to grow back. This two-step approach ensures smooth and hair-free skin post-waxing!
Strip waxing (soft wax) is accomplished by spreading a wax thinly over the skin. A cloth or paper strip is applied and pressed firmly, adhering the strip to the wax and the wax to the skin. The strip is then quickly ripped against the direction of hair growth, as parallel as possible to the skin to avoid trauma to the skin. This removes the wax along with the hair. Waxing can be done on various parts of the body, including eyebrows, face, legs, arms, and intimate areas. It offers long-lasting results compared to shaving or depilatory creams because it removes hair from the root. However, some people may experience pain during waxing, especially in sensitive areas.
